Key Features of the Beta Version
The beta release introduces several high-performance features designed for both power users and beginners:
Hybrid Recording: Capture both keyboard and mouse events effortlessly using a simplified interface. Unlike older tools, it consolidates movements between clicks to make editing easier.
Universal Compatibility: Designed to work across various platforms, including Windows and even integration for mobile gaming environments like Free Fire.
No-Code Interface: Features a "no-code" solution, allowing you to create scripts without knowing a proprietary language.
Smart Triggers: Set macros to loop or trigger based on on-screen color changes or specific key combinations. Where to Download universal macro tool beta download

1. AI-Assisted Macro Recording
Unlike traditional recorders that capture exact mouse coordinates, the beta introduces "Relative Positioning AI." This means if a button moves slightly due to screen resolution or UI scaling, the macro still finds it. This is a game-changer for inconsistent game interfaces.
